Coast To Coast AM

quote:

1st Half: What really happened to Marilyn Monroe? Filmmaker and artist, Paul Davids joins George Knapp to reveal newly declassified FBI and CIA files, proving that her troubles were not all the product of her abuse of prescription drugs and failed marriages, but began with her wedding to Communist-leaning playwright Arthur Miller as she was targeted and tormented by the FBI, CIA and Mafia.


quote:

2nd Half: Science teacher Thom Powell is known for his investigations of the edges of science and Bigfoot. He'll present his theory that Sasquatch is quite possibly an ET here to monitor the human race.

Friday Night Thread. Pokemon GO Revelations/ Open Lines

YouTube Link of Friday Night Show



Recap

quote:

Lunduke traced the origin of Niantic Labs, developer of Pokémon Go, to a man named John Hanke, who claims to have worked at a "foreign affairs" position within the U.S. government. In 2001, Hanke founded Keyhole, Inc., backed with money from the CIA's venture capital firm In-Q-Tel, he reported. Keyhole developed a product called "Earth," which was renamed to "Google Earth" after the company was acquired by the search engine giant, Lunduke continued. Hanke went to work for Google where he eventually founded Niantic Labs in 2010, he noted. "It's all easy to verify... a couple of quick online searches revealed all of this information," Lunduke admitted. Niantic created two location-based apps/games, Field Trip and Ingress, which encouraged users to walk around with their smart phones to find things at locations in the real world, he disclosed, pointing out how the company was spun off from Google before the launch of Pokémon Go. A former CEO of the CIA's In-Q-Tel firm sits on the board of directors at Niantic, Lunduke added.


quote:

Lunduke called the level of access required to play Pokémon Go "absolutely ridiculous." Users who installed the game when it first came out had to agree to give full access to contacts, email services, identity, location, cameras, all media files, and to the contents of every file in storage on the device, he explained. Lunduke suggested the game could be used as a way to get users to perform clandestine services on behalf of the alphabet agencies, as the game requires the phone to be out of pocket or purse and oriented with camera forward and microphone able to pick up conversations. "A simple game turned a cell phone into an even better surveillance device," he warned.
